The peak lies at approximately 28 degrees 41 minutes north latitude and 83 degrees 51 minutes east longitude, in the Annapurna Conservation Area. Tilicho Peak was first climbed in 1978 by a French expedition led by Emmanuel Schmutz, via the northwest ridge. The mountain is classified as an expedition peak requiring a climbing permit from the Ministry of Tourism.\n\nThe standard route climbs the northwest ridge, with Base Camp at approximately 4,800m near Tilicho Lake. The route establishes three high camps: Camp 1 at 5,500m on the lower northwest ridge, Camp 2 at 6,000m on the upper ridge, and Camp 3 at 6,400m at the base of the summit pyramid. The summit push from Camp 3 involves climbing 40-50 degree snow slopes with some short ice pitches on the upper mountain, with the final section climbing a steep headwall to the summit. The technical difficulty is rated AD on the Alpine grading system, similar to Himlung Himal and Baruntse.\n\nTilicho Peak is one of the most scenically located expedition peaks in Nepal, with Base Camp situated on the shores of Tilicho Lake (4,919m), one of the highest lakes in the world. The lake is surrounded by the grand peaks of the Annapurna range, including Annapurna I (8,091m) to the south and the dramatic Nilgiri North (7,061m) to the west.
